1. Beyond the Beach: Why a GP Check is Your First Step

Before you jump into any intense summer fitness regimen, your greatest asset is a thorough medical assessment. Weight management is fundamentally about treating and preventing chronic health risks—issues like type 2 diabetes, heart disease, high blood pressure, and managing joint health in preparation for more activity.

At Sunmed Medical, your journey begins with a Comprehensive Health Assessment. Your GP will:

  • Evaluate your unique medical history and lifestyle.
  • Screen for underlying conditions (hormonal, metabolic, etc.) that might be hindering weight loss.
  • Work with you to set realistic, medically sound health goals.

This assessment ensures your health plan is safe, personalised, and scientifically sound for the QLD environment.

3. Navigating Subsidies: Accessing Care with Medicare in QLD

In Australia, the public health system supports patients managing chronic conditions. While Sunmed is a private billing clinic (meaning a private fee applies for consultations), our GPs can help you access valuable support for the allied health component of your plan:

  • Chronic Disease Management (CDM) Plan: If your GP determines that your weight requires a structured, multidisciplinary approach, they may be able to prepare a CDM Plan (formerly known as a GP Management Plan).
  • Medicare Rebates for Allied Health: A valid CDM Plan allows you to access Medicare rebates for up to five visits per calendar year to certain allied health providers (like Dietitians, Exercise Physiologists, etc.). This makes specialised care more financially accessible under Australian health regulations.
